Ingredient List

Ingredients you will need for making Orange Coffee Topped With Honey Nougat Chocolate And Orange Peel Recipe:

  • Freshly brewed coffee, 2 cups
  • Orange, 1 (sliced for recipe and other for garnish)
  • Sugar, 2 tablespoons
  • Candied orange, 1 tablespoon
  • Orange peel, 1 teaspoon for zest (grated) and 1 tablespoon for candied orange topping
  • Honey nougat chocolate, 2 ounces (chopped)
  • Dark chocolate, 1 ounce (chopped)
  • Nougat chocolate bar, 1/4 cup, (crushed)
  • Whipped cream, 2 tablespoons
  • Toblerone chocolate, grated, for topping

Brewing the Coffee

Before you start making your orange coffee, brew a cup of your preferred coffee. You can use either drip coffee, french press, or espresso – whichever you enjoy the most. Once you’ve got your freshly brewed coffee, set it aside for a few minutes.

Making the Orange Syrup

In a saucepan over medium heat, combine 1/4 cup of fresh squeezed orange juice and 1/4 cup of sugar. Stir well and bring to a simmer. Let it cook for about 10 minutes until the syrup has thickened and the sugar has dissolved completely.

Adding the Flavors

Next, pour the syrup into the freshly brewed coffee and stir well. For stronger orange taste, add some more syrup. You can also put in an extra splash of orange juice to give it that citrus kick! Take one slice of candied orange peel and place it inside your coffee mug.

Topped with Honey Nougat Chocolate

For the ultimate indulgence, you’ll want to top off your orange coffee with honey nougat chocolate. Begin by brewing another cup of fresh coffee. While it’s brewing, crush up some honey nougat chocolate or grated Toblerone and put it to one side.

Once your second cup is ready, take another slice of candied orange peel and place it inside your mug. Pour freshly brewed coffee over it and stir in 2 teaspoons of honey nougat chocolate until fully dissolved.

Finish With Whipped Cream And Grated Toblerone

To finish off this decadent treat, top your orange coffee with a dollop of whipped cream and a generous helping of grated Toblerone chocolate! Serve right away and enjoy every sip!

Ingredients
  

  • 2 teaspoons cream
  • 2 teaspoons sugar
  • 2 teaspoons grated Toblerone chocolate bars (honey nougat chocolate)
  • 1/2 orange, sliced in thin rounds
  • 2 cups freshly brewed coffee
  • 2 teaspoons orange rind

Instructions
 

  • Whip the cream with sugar until the latter dissolves.
  • Keep aside.
  • Place a slice of orange in each cup.
  • Pour freshly brewed coffee over the orange slice.
  • Stir in 1 tsp.
  • of whipped cream in each cup.
  • Top with grated Toblerone honey nougat chocolate and orange peel.
